🎙 FM Sergey Lavrov’s interview with Bosnian Serb television network ATV (Moscow, May 5, 2024)
Key talking points:
• We will not participate in any events that promote Zelensky’s peace formula in one way or another. This much has been clear to everyone for a long time. We are serious about being open to negotiations based on the reality.
• I am aware of <...> the French’ claim to a role in Europe and the world. It cannot be ruled out that Macron needs this “caveman Russophobia” to become Europe’s leader.
• What they [the West] want is to subdue the Serbs. <...> They believe that the Serbs are too restive and independent in their actions since they refused to join the sanctions against Russia.
• Everyone knows about the total chaos reigning in Kosovo. Still, our Western colleagues have no qualms casting Kosovo nothing short of a beacon of democracy. Democracy was something alien for this territory at all times.
• The West is trying to create an anti-Russia and an anti-China coalition. An anti-Russia coalition is their immediate goal, while an anti-China one is being knocked together in anticipation of the moment when China emerges as the main threat (that’s how they call it) and the main adversary.
• Relations between Russia and China are much firmer, stronger and more reliable than the military alliances of the past century. <...> Without this Russia-China link, the situation on the international stage would have been much worse.
• Europe is struggling with tremendous economic problems because the US is using it above all to support Ukraine and wage a war against Russia. Everyone is predicting the demise of Germany as an industrial miracle. That miracle rested on the cheap and reliable Russian pipeline gas.
• The Americans have destroyed the system of arms control and are unable to work honestly in the humanitarian and economic spheres. We believe that the Euro-Atlantic security model has discredited itself and failed. We are now speaking about creating a Eurasian system of security.

‘They’re not bluffing’: Russian tactical nuke drills are loud warning to NATO to stay out of Ukraine
“This is a signal to the Western leaders that they are serious. They are not bluffing,” retired US Army Lt. Col. Earl Rasmussen told Sputnik, commenting on Monday’s statements by the Russian military and the Kremlin about Russia missile troops’ plans to hold tactical nuclear weapons drills in the Southern Military District amid NATO threats to openly deploy troops to Ukraine.
“I don't believe that Russia wants to do this. I believe they're trying to send a signal to caution the Western leaders from escalating further,” the 20-year US Army veteran-turned international and military affairs commentator said.
Unfortunately, Rasmussen warned, the hostile statements coming out of Western capitals about “getting engaged” in Ukraine if the Ukrainian front collapses increase the risks of a direct clash. “This is a very, very dangerous provocation, a very dangerous escalation. I would caution Western leaders not to do that,” he said.

В Дакке прошли акции «Бессмертный полк» и «Георгиевская лента»
В преддверии 79-й годовщины Победы в Великой Отечественной войне 8 мая 2024 г. Посольство России в Бангладеш совместно с Русским домом в Дакке и Ассоциацией российских соотечественников «Родина» в третий раз в виде автомотопробега провело акцию «Бессмертный полк».
Около 200 человек на примерно 30 автомобилях и 50 мотоциклах с флагами России, Знамёнами Победы, георгиевскими лентами и фотографиями родственников-ветеранов проехали по одной из главных улиц столицы — Гульшан авеню.
Посол Российской Федерации в Народной Республике Бангладеш А.В.Мантыцкий напомнил участникам мероприятия о решающем вкладе СССР в победу над нацистской Германией и подчеркнул важность акции «Бессмертный полк», предоставляющей возможность отдать дань памяти воевавшим родственникам и помешать попыткам ряда стран переписать историю.
«В акции "Бессмертный полк" находят отражение универсальные человеческие ценности: сохранение памяти о делах предков и благодарность за их жертвы. Как и Бангладеш, Россия имеет богатую историю борьбы за независимость и защиты своего суверенитета, — отметил во вступительной части мероприятия Директор Русского дома в Дакке П.А.Двойченков.
Президент Ассоциации российских соотечественников «Родина» Е.Ю.Басс рассказала о своем дяде, погибшем в годы войны на территории Украины, и указала на безуспешность попыток правительства Украины по переписыванию истории путем демонтажа памятников советским солдатам.
В рамках акции «Георгиевская лента» по ходу движения кортежа приглашенные волонтеры раздавали прохожим черно-оранжевые ленточки.
В мероприятии приняли активное участие российские соотечественники, сотрудники Посольства, члены Ассоциации выпускников советских/российских вузов и Фонда ветеранов Освободительной войны Бангладеш, а также журналисты, студенты и десятки неравнодушных бангладешцев. Все они получили на память кепки и футболки с символикой «Бессмертного полка».
